STC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2024 in Review

211 of the 6,942 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Stewart Information Services (STC) for Q1 2024, worth a combined $1.8B — up 14% from $1.59B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 27 funds opened new STC positions and 15 closed out — a net gain of 12 holders — while 60 added to existing stakes and 88 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Fidelity Investments, adding an estimated $129M. The largest seller was Morgan Stanley, cutting an estimated $26.7M.
